To understand the limitations of online downloaders, one must first understand the technology behind Spotify. Spotify streams audio using the Ogg Vorbis format, not MP3. For premium subscribers, "Very High" quality streams at approximately 320kbps (or roughly 256kbps on mobile web players). When a user utilizes an online downloader that claims to provide "320kbps MP3s," they are often falling victim to a technical fallacy. These tools frequently rip audio from YouTube (which serves as a video repository for much of the world's music) rather than Spotify’s own servers. YouTube’s audio, even at its best, is compressed using the AAC codec. Converting an already compressed AAC file to a 320kbps MP3 does not restore lost audio data; it merely creates a larger file size with no increase in fidelity—a process known as "upscaling."
